Boy Meets World actor Ben Savage talked to Parade about the show's spin-off, Girl Meets World, and how fans can expect different when comparing it to the original.

He admitted he was shocked when The Disney Channel gave Girl Meets World the green light to start production.

"I think that everyone had kind of moved on after Boy Meets World and was doing their own stuff and engaged in their own projects. Everyone was busy and then there had been talk of maybe a reunion or a sequel over the years, but nothing really came of it. Things started to happen and, all of a sudden, it became a real thing."

Still, he emphasized that Girl Meets World is a show that should be considered as independent from Boy Meets World.

The character Cory and Topanga now have a 14-year-old daughter who the show focuses on, which is expected to attract a new generation of viewers that might not have been around during the Boy Meets World era.

"We're trying to create a show for a brand new generation of kids to grow up with and learn from and enjoy. I hope that some of the fans who grew up with us, and who might be a little older now, aren't expecting to turn it on and see Boy Meets World all over again," Savage said. "We're basically going all the way back to season one, episode one, scene one, and take one of Boy Meets World. Only, this time, it's from a girl's perspective."

Savage said the spin-off will include themes similar to those from Boy Meets World. The writer of the original series, Michael Jacobs, is also returning to work on the new series.

"It stands on its own. Now, that's not to say that there aren't going to be a lot of nuggets from Boy Meets World. I'm in it. Danielle [Fishel] is in it. We have Michael Jacobs helming the show, and he wrote every episode of Boy Meets World. It's going to have a lot of the same flavor as Boy Meets World, but with different storylines, and I have kids in this one."

Girl Meets World is set to debut in early 2014. A premiere date has not been announced at time of publication.
